Output e359b517b3283f4683a31b156b476021d34cbef434f13bbe1235594ca61f3f96:1

value
81892
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75294588fc8f6d4c95973ad107c959905134e795 OP_EQUAL
address
3CNWRbCWyUYxL5iaVp7jxK6kkLZiFL8EE7
transaction
e359b517b3283f4683a31b156b476021d34cbef434f13bbe1235594ca61f3f96